Timken's Automotive Bearing Business Approved for ISO/TS 16949:2002 Certification

The Timken Company's automotive group has been recommended for certification to ISO/TS 16949:2002.

The Company's 3rd party registrars made the recommendation after concluding its audits in June of 2004.

The ISO standard specifies the quality system requirements for the design, development, production, installation and servicing of automotive-related products. Developed by the International Automotive Task Force (IATF) in conjunction with the International Organization for Standardization (ISO), the quality management standard aligns existing American, German, French, Italian and Japanese automotive quality systems standards within the global automotive industry.

"Quality is a core value of The Timken Company," said Stanley V. Williams, global manager, quality systems for the automotive business. "The successful registration of our automotive bearing business' quality management system to ISO/TS 16949:2002 helps to ensure that our customers will continue to receive the products of the highest quality now and well into the future."

This current recommendation to ISO/TS 16949:2002 applies to 21 of the 23 manufacturing locations for tapered, needle and steering products worldwide, as well as the bearing business' support locations in Canton, Ohio and Torrington, Conn. The remaining two facilities -- Vierzon and Maromme -- located near Paris, France, are currently registered to ISO/TS 16949:1999. The upgrade assessment to the 2002 version is scheduled for fall 2004.
